Implementasi Metode Frame Difference Untuk Mendeteksi Kecepatan Kendaraan Bermotor Di Universitas Riau
Motorcycles are vehicles that we commonly encounter in this modern era. Riding a motorbike at high speed is an act of violation as indicated in the Government Regulation through the Minister of Transportation (Menhub) Number 111 of 2015 concerning the setting of speed limits. Driving at high speed also poses a high risk of accidents. In the Riau University campus area there are still frequent cases of motorized accidents caused by high driving speed. This is due to the lack of supervision in the campus street area. Therefore, this video-based motorcycle speed detection system was created in the hope of helping in supervising motorcyclists in the Riau University area. The system created is a prototype and not a ready-to-use system. The system is built on a Raspberry pi 3 model B with Python 3 programming language. The method used to recognize motorized vehicles and calculate speed is the frame difference method. The research was conducted in the entrance area of the Faculty of Engineering, University of Riau. The test is carried out by three factors which include light intensity, the height of the camera position and the angle of the camera tilt to the road. The system test results show that in the morning with light intensity between 3000 Lux - 4000 Lux the system can provide excellent performance and achieve an accuracy of 93,34%. Whereas in the afternoon with light intensity between 1500 Lux - 1600 Lux the system can provide an accuracy of 86,67%. This shows that the intensity of light greatly affects the system in detecting the speed of motorized vehicles.
